"Fear and Trembling" is a significant philosophical work by Søren Kierkegaard, written under the pseudonym Johannes De Silentio. It addresses the complex themes of faith, ethics, and the existential choices individuals must make in their lives. Kierkegaard uses the biblical story of Abraham and Isaac to explore the tensions between the ethical and the religious paths of life. Through a dialectical approach, the reader is invited to reflect on the nature of faith and the challenges associated with profound moral decisions. This work is not only a central text of existentialist philosophy but also a profound engagement with the human experience and the relationship with God.
